I am so excited because Ramadan is tomorrow. How do I know? Because I am the Moon! When people see me in the sky, they understand that Ramadan has started.
Some countries, like Saudi Arabia, begin Ramadan when they see me. In countries like Türkiye, Jordan, and Palestine, it can sometimes be on a different day. That is because they wait to spot me in their own skies.
I feel happy when Ramadan begins. I love to see the joy and excitement on people’s faces. Families gather together and prepare delicious food. Before fasting starts, they wake up early to eat suhoor, and I try to shine brightly for them.
I feel peaceful when I see families praying, sharing meals, and helping each other. Ramadan is a special time full of kindness, love, and togetherness. And in my own way, I celebrate it with them from the sky.
